在当今快节奏的办公环境中,高效的管理和沟通是关键。而PowerApps和Outlook正是这样两款可以极大地提升工作效率的应用。本文将为你详细解析如何轻松将PowerApps与Outlook完美融合,让你的办公生活变得更加轻松愉快。
PowerApps:企业级移动应用制作平台
PowerApps是由微软推出的低代码应用开发平台,它允许用户无需编写大量代码即可创建移动和Web应用。PowerApps可以通过连接到多种数据源,如Outlook、Excel、SharePoint等,实现数据的有效管理和自动化操作。
PowerApps的主要特点
- 拖放式设计:PowerApps提供直观的拖放界面,让用户可以轻松创建应用。
- 数据连接:支持多种数据源,包括Outlook中的邮件、日历和联系人。
- 响应式设计:PowerApps应用可以在多种设备上运行,包括手机、平板和桌面。
- 集成和自动化:与Microsoft 365服务(如Outlook)无缝集成,实现流程自动化。
Outlook:企业沟通与协作的核心
Outlook是微软公司推出的电子邮件、日历和联系人管理软件,它已成为全球范围内企业沟通和协作的重要工具。
Outlook的主要特点
- 邮件管理:Outlook提供强大的邮件管理功能,支持分类、标记、搜索等。
- 日历管理:可以创建和分享日程安排,支持日历共享和同步。
- 联系人管理:轻松管理个人和业务联系人,支持名片扫描和导入。
- 任务管理:Outlook的任务管理功能可以帮助你跟踪和管理待办事项。
PowerApps与Outlook的融合技巧
1. 连接Outlook数据源
在PowerApps中,你可以通过连接到Outlook的API来访问邮件、日历和联系人数据。以下是一个简单的示例:
// 连接到Outlook
var outlookConnection = createConnection("Outlook");
// 获取邮件列表
var emails = outlookConnection.run("GetMessages", [outlookConnection.MAPIFolder.Inbox]);
2. 创建邮件自动化流程
通过PowerApps,你可以自动化发送邮件流程。以下是一个示例:
// 创建邮件
var message = outlookConnection.run("NewMailItem", {
Subject: "Hello",
Body: "This is an automated email.",
To: "recipient@example.com"
});
// 发送邮件
outlookConnection.run("Send", [message]);
3. 使用Outlook日历数据
你可以将Outlook日历数据集成到PowerApps中,以实现日程安排的自动化。以下是一个示例:
// 获取日历事件
var events = outlookConnection.run("GetEvents", {
StartDate: today(),
EndDate: addDays(today(), 1)
});
4. 实现联系人管理自动化
在PowerApps中,你可以使用Outlook联系人数据来创建和管理业务关系。以下是一个示例:
// 添加联系人
var contact = outlookConnection.run("NewContact", {
FirstName: "John",
LastName: "Doe",
EmailAddress1: "johndoe@example.com"
});
// 保存联系人
outlookConnection.run("Save", [contact]);
总结
通过将PowerApps与Outlook完美融合,你可以轻松实现办公自动化,提高工作效率。掌握这些技巧,让你的办公生活变得更加轻松愉快。希望本文能帮助你更好地理解和应用这些工具。
